53 changes: 53 additions & 0 deletions .github/workflows/build.yml
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,53 @@
name: CI
on:
push:
branches:
- "*"
jobs:
build: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- name: Checkout
uses: actions/checkout@v3
with:
# Pass a personal access token (using our `ct-release-bot` account) to be able to trigger
# other workflows
# https://help.github.com/en/actions/reference/events-that-trigger-workflows#triggering-new-workflows-using-a-personal-access-token
# https://github.community/t/action-does-not-trigger-another-on-push-tag-action/17148/8
token: ${{ secrets.REPO_TOKEN }}

- name: Read .nvmrc
run: echo ::set-output name=NVMRC::$(cat .nvmrc)
id: nvm

- name: Setup Node (uses version in .nvmrc)
uses: actions/setup-node@v3
with:
node-version: '${{ steps.nvm.outputs.NVMRC }}'

- name: Get yarn cache
id: yarn-cache
run: echo "::set-output name=dir::$(yarn cache dir)"

- uses: actions/cache@v3
with:
path: ${{ steps.yarn-cache.outputs.dir }}
key: ${{ runner.os }}-yarn-${{ hashFiles('**/yarn.lock') }}
restore-keys: |
${{ runner.os }}-yarn-
- name: Install dependencies
run: yarn install --frozen-lockfile

- name: Creating .npmrc
run: |
cat << EOF > "$HOME/.npmrc"
[email protected]
//registry.npmjs.org/:_authToken=$NPM_TOKEN
EOF
env:
NPM_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.NPM_TOKEN }}

- name: Building packages
run: yarn lint && yarn build
69 changes: 69 additions & 0 deletions .github/workflows/publish.yml
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,69 @@
name: Publish
on:
push:
branches:
- master

# ensure no two publish workflows are not happening concurrently
concurrency: ${{ github.workflow }}-${{ github.ref }}

jobs:
build: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- name: Checkout
uses: actions/checkout@v3
with:
# Pass a personal access token (using our `ct-release-bot` account) to be able to trigger
# other workflows
# https://help.github.com/en/actions/reference/events-that-trigger-workflows#triggering-new-workflows-using-a-personal-access-token
# https://github.community/t/action-does-not-trigger-another-on-push-tag-action/17148/8
token: ${{ secrets.REPO_TOKEN }}

- name: Read .nvmrc
run: echo ::set-output name=NVMRC::$(cat .nvmrc)
id: nvm

- name: Setup Node (uses version in .nvmrc)
uses: actions/setup-node@v3
with:
node-version: '${{ steps.nvm.outputs.NVMRC }}'

- name: Get yarn cache
id: yarn-cache
run: echo "::set-output name=dir::$(yarn cache dir)"

- uses: actions/cache@v3
with:
path: ${{ steps.yarn-cache.outputs.dir }}
key: ${{ runner.os }}-yarn-${{ hashFiles('**/yarn.lock') }}
restore-keys: |
${{ runner.os }}-yarn-
- name: Install dependencies
run: yarn install --frozen-lockfile

- name: Creating .npmrc
run: |
cat << EOF > "$HOME/.npmrc"
[email protected]
//registry.npmjs.org/:_authToken=$NPM_TOKEN
EOF
env:
NPM_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.NPM_TOKEN }}


- name: Building packages
run: yarn lint && yarn build

- name: Create Release Pull Request or Publish to npm
id: changesets
uses: changesets/action@v1
with:
publish: yarn changeset publish
version: yarn changeset:version-and-format
commit: 'ci(changesets): version packages'
env:
GITHUB_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.REPO_TOKEN }}
NPM_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.NPM_TOKEN }}
